Added DiffLines:
Originally aired March 29, 1995
Written by Ann Powell and Rose Schacht
Directed by Mario Azzopardi
On a parallel Earth plagued by a deadly epidemic, Wade is infected and Quinn is captured by a health agency, and it's up to Rembrandt and Arturo to find a cure and save their friends.
